What is a Standard Concrete Truck?
A standard concrete truck is a heavy-duty vehicle designed to transport concrete from a batch plant to a construction site. These trucks typically have a rectangular or square box-shaped body with a flat bottom and are equipped with a pump and a mixing system to ensure the concrete is properly mixed and delivered to the site.
Volume of a Standard Concrete Truck:
The volume of a standard concrete truck varies depending on the size and type of the truck. Here are some common types of concrete trucks and their approximate volumes:
1. Single-Axle Concrete Truck:
Volume: 6 to 8 cubic yards (4.5 to 6.4 cubic meters)
2. Tandem-Axle Concrete Truck:
Volume: 10 to 14 cubic yards (7.6 to 10.7 cubic meters)
3. Tri-Axle Concrete Truck:
Volume: 14 to 18 cubic yards (10.7 to 13.9 cubic meters)
4. Quad-Axle Concrete Truck:
Volume: 18 to 24 cubic yards (13.9 to 19.4 cubic meters)
